<p>Now here&#8217;s an ABC book that makes me hungry!</p>
<p><strong>My Foodie ABC: A Little Gourmet&#8217;s Guide</strong> is a wonderful board book that stresses the importance of having a healthy relationship with food while teaching the letters of the alphabet.</p>
<p>The 22 full color pages captured my toddler&#8217;s attention and she listened intently as I read the descriptions for each letter (for example B is for Bento Box!)</p>
<p>The writer Puck, who also wrote the <a href="../2010/04/counting-books-wow-new-york-city-and-123-phildelphia/">Cool Counting Books </a>series, does a great job in introducing exotic foods like dragon fruit and jicama. I love that there are pronunciations included too. Now I know how to say &#8220;alfajores&#8221;, a cookie I definitely want to try one day.</p>
<p>The artwork is clever. Illustrator Violet Lemay creates a simple layout with scanned items behind each letter. She even used a bamboo cutting board for one of the designs!</p>
<p>Recommended for kids 3-6, as an adult I adore it. It&#8217;s educational, hip and unique!</p>
<p>Published by Duo Press, <strong>MY Foodie ABC </strong>is $8.95 and available starting September 2010.</p>

<p>I just received a newly released book called<a href=" http://www.amazon.com/Organically-Raised-Conscious-Cooking-Toddlers/dp/1605296430"> Organically Raised: Conscious Cooking For Babies And Toddlers</a> that is filled with healthy recipes to make for the kids. It&#8217;s written by a mom named Anni Daulter who wanted to teach families how easy it is to make wholesome food at home.</p>
<p>Looking through the pages, Organically Raised is not just a cookbook. This one is very zen. Accompanying each recipe, you&#8217;ll find a Mama Mantra to inspire while preparing meals. For example, when making Poppy&#8217;s Three-Cheese &#8220;Fancy&#8221; Panini, the mantra given is &#8220;My joy is the secret ingredient that makes this meal complete.&#8221;</p>
<p>You don&#8217;t have to be a health or yoga nut to appreciate the recipes. The warm, inviting photos make everything look mouthwatering.  Luna&#8217;s Pan-Seared Halibut With Lemon Caper-Sauce And Parmesan Linguine is a meal I plan to try and cook for the family soon.</p>
<p>Organically Raised has garnished some pretty famous fans. Gwyneth Paltrow, Gwen Stefani, Ricki Lake and Christy Turlington have all given nice reviews. Now I can add Mogul Baby to that list!</p>
<p>Published by Rodale Books, this can be found at<a href=" http://www.amazon.com/Organically-Raised-Conscious-Cooking-Toddlers/dp/1605296430"> Amazon.com </a>for $14.95.</p>

<p>For children of blended families there&#8217;s a new book out now called <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Dad-Pop-Ode-Fathers-Stepfathers/dp/0763633798">Dad and Pop</a>. At the beginning you&#8217;ll find a young girl introducing her biological father and her stepfather in framed pictures. Even though the two dads have separate interests (&#8220;Pop wears boots&#8221; and &#8220;Dad wears suits&#8221;) and look different from each other, they&#8217;re both in the same boat in that they love her.</p>
<p>The author, Kelly Bennett, definitely makes the two men in the girl&#8217;s life total opposites. Illustrator Paul Meisel makes the drawings fun and engaging. For example, on one page where &#8220;Dad loves music&#8221;, he&#8217;s depicted enjoying a classical concert. On the opposing page it reads, &#8220;So Does Pop&#8221;, and shows him playing an electric guitar.</p>
<p>Overall, I think Dad and Pop gives a positive message to kids whose parents are remarried and since Father&#8217;s Day is coming up I think this would make a neat gift to  give to dads and stepfathers. This hardcover book is published by Candlewick Press is $15.99 and is recommend for kids ages 4-7.</p>
